Kano State Governor Frees 90 Prisoners

Governor of Kano state north-West Nigeria, Dr. Umar Ganduje has freed 90 inmates from correctional centers across the state as an act of prerogative of Mercy to mark the Eid-Al-Ahda Celebration and decongest Prisons.

In all, the Governor has freed 3,898 Inmates in the last 7 Years of his administration of Kano state, the second biggest commercial city in Nigeria.

The exercise is conducted through the State Prerogative of Mercy Committee at the intervals of Sallah festivities.

In a visit to the Gorondutse Correctional Centre on Saturday, the Sallah Day, Governor Ganduje said the 90 inmates who were released this year were among the released 3,898 in mates in the past seven years.

Governor Ganduje assured that he would continue with the good work up to 2023 when his administration ends.
